Scientist with 18 peer-reviewed scientific publications in cell and gene therapy, hearing loss and drug discovery. I mentored and trained 15 junior colleagues in Brazil, Italy and UK. I delivered 12 invited talks and presented more than 30 poster presentations to stakeholders, key opinion leaders and lay audiences. I visited almost half of the European countries.
